Key Considerations for Two Way Pumps
When selecting or buying Two Way Pumps, consider the following key considerations:
Application Requirements: Understand the specific application requirements such as flow rate, pressure range, fluid type, and temperature limitations. Different Two Way Pumps are designed for various applications, so it is crucial to match the pump specifications with your needs.
Pump Type: Two Way Pumps come in different types such as diaphragm pumps, piston pumps, peristaltic pumps, and centrifugal pumps. Each type has its unique features and performance capabilities, so choose the type that best suits your application.
Material Compatibility: Ensure that the pump materials are compatible with the fluid being pumped to prevent corrosion or contamination. Consider factors like chemical resistance, abrasion resistance, and hygiene requirements.
Flow Rate and Pressure Range: Determine the required flow rate and pressure range for your application to ensure the pump can deliver the desired performance.
Efficiency and Power Consumption: Consider the energy efficiency of the pump and its power consumption to optimize operational costs.
Maintenance and Serviceability: Evaluate the ease of maintenance, availability of spare parts, and service support to minimize downtime and ensure reliable operation.
Cost and Budget: Compare the initial purchase cost, operating costs, and overall lifecycle costs to make an informed decision based on your budget.
Brand Reputation and Reliability: Choose reputable manufacturers with a track record of producing high-quality pumps and providing reliable solutions.
Safety Features: Consider safety features such as overheat protection, leak detection, and automatic shutdown systems to ensure the safe operation of the pump.
Warranty and Support: Check the warranty terms and after-sales support provided by the manufacturer to address any potential issues that may arise during the pump's lifespan.
By considering these key factors, you can select the most suitable Two Way Pump for your specific requirements and ensure optimal performance and reliability.
